#93f012 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#93f012 is composed of 57.6% red, 94.1%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.5%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 85.1 degrees, a saturation of 88.1% and a lightness of 50.6%. #93f012 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ff24 with #27e100. Closest websafe color is: #99ff00.

#93f012 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#93f012 has RGB values of R:147, G:240,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 9695250.
